The Data Services Quickbooks Ideas

Wiki Article

See This Report on Data Services

Table of ContentsThe Basic Principles Of Data Services Not Supported Samsung More About Data Services UsesThe Facts About Data Services Definition RevealedThe Data Services Uses Statements
The external model is an useful version based upon XQuery functions. The technique is declarative because the integration reasoning is defined in a high-level languagethe assimilation question is composed in XQuery when it comes to ODSI. Because of this approach, mean the resulting function is subsequently called from an inquiry such as the adhering to, which can either come from an application or from another data service defined on top of this set: for $cust in ics: obtain, All, Customers( )where $cust/State='Rhode Island'return $cust/Name In this case, the data solutions platform can translucent the function interpretation and optimize the query's execution by bring only Rhode Island consumers from the relational data resource as well as retrieving just the orders for those consumers from the order management service to calculate the solution.

Notice that the question does not request all data for customers; rather, it just asks for their names. As a result of this, another optimization is possible: The engine can answer the inquiry by fetching just the names of the Rhode Island consumers from the relational source and entirely prevent any order administration system calls.

Cloud Data Providers We have described how a business information source or an integrated set of data resources can be offered as solutions. Right here, we concentrate on a brand-new class of information services developed for offering data administration in the cloud. The cloud is quickly becoming a brand-new universal system for information storage and also management.

Data Services Cloud Console Fundamentals Explained

Data blocks reside in buckets, which can list their web content and are additionally the device of access control. (For circumstances, the item customer01. The most typical operations in S3 are: produce (and also name) a pail, write an object, by specifying its secret, and also additionally a gain access to control checklist for that object, read an item, delete an object, and also, list the secrets included in one of the pails.

Sparse tables are a new standard of storage management for organized and semi-structured data that has actually emerged in current years, specifically after the interest created by Google's Bigtable. (Bigtable is the storage system behind many of Google's applications as well as is subjected, through APIs, to Google App Engine designers.) A sparse table is a collection of data documents, each one having a row as well as a set of column identifiers, to make sure that at the logical degree records behave like the rows of a table.

Straightforward, DB inquiries have a SQL-like phrase structure and can carry out choices, projections and also arranging over domain names. Data Services. A Simple, DB application stores its customer information in a domain name called Clients and its order details in an Orders domain.

See This Report about Datapak Services

Data Services ExamplesData Services Cloud Console
Additional inserts do not always require to comply with these schemas, but also for the benefit of our example we will think they do. Considering That Simple, DB does not implement signs up with, joins should be coded at the client application degree. As an example, to fetch the orders for all NY clients, an application would initially fetch the client details via the query: pick id from Consumers where state ='NY' the result of which would certainly consist of C043 and also would then recover the matching orders as follows: pick * from Orders where cid= 'C043' A significant limitation for Simple, DB is that the size of a table instance is bounded.

Customers can produce brand-new data sources from scratch or move their existent My, SQL data into the Amazon cloud. Google's Megastore is likewise designed to provide scalable as well as reputable storage for cloud applications, while allowing customers to model their information in a SQL-like schema language.

Data Services DefinitionData Services Definition
Here, we will briefly highlight a couple of advanced topics and also concerns, consisting of updates as well as transactions, data uniformity for scalable solutions, and also concerns related to safety for information services. Information service updates and deals. As with other applications, applications developed over information solutions need transactional properties in order to operate properly in the visibility of simultaneous operations, exceptions, as well as solution failures.

The 4-Minute Rule for Datawave Services



The classic compensating transaction instance is travel-related, where a scheduling purchase could require to do updates against several independent ticketing solutions (to acquire airline company, hotel, rental cars and truck, and performance appointments) and also roll them all back by means of payment on the occasion that reservations can not be gotten from all of them. Regrettably, such support is underdeveloped in current data solution offerings, so this is an area where all present systems drop short and further refinement is needed.

Propagating information solution updates to the appropriate resource(s) can be dealt with for several of the common cases by evaluating the family tree of the released data, that is, computing the inverse mapping from the solution watch back to the underlying information sources based on the solution view definition.2,8 In some instances this is not feasible, either because of issues similar to non-updatability of relational sights 6,33 or because of the presenceof nontransparent functional information sources such as Web solution telephone calls, in which instance hints or manual coding would certainly be required for an information services platform to recognize exactly how to back-map any type of relevant data modifications. According to Helland et al., developers of truly scalable applications have no actual option however to deal with the absence of transactional warranties throughout equipments and with duplicated messages sent out between entities. In practice, there are numerous uniformity designs that share this approach. The simplest model is eventual uniformity, first defined in Terry et al. RDBMSs in the cloud(Megastore, SQL Azure)provide ACID semanticsunder the restriction that a transaction may touch only one entity (data services not supported samsung). This is guaranteed by calling for all tables associated with a deal to share the exact same dividing trick. In addition, Megastore offers support for transactional messaging between entities via queues as well as for explicit two-phase dedicate. A key element of data services that is underdeveloped in present services and product offerings, yet exceptionally vital, is information safety. datapak services Internet service security alone is not enough, as control over who can invoke which solution calls is simply one aspect of the issue for information services. Offered a collection of information solutions, and the data over which they are developed, a data solution designer needs to be able to define accessibility control policies that govern which users can do and/or see what and also from which data services. Parts of the information returned by an information solution call can be secured, replaced, or completely elided (schema permitting )from the call's results. Much more broadly, much work has been carried out in the areas of access control, security, and personal privacy for databases, and also a lot of it relates to data services. These subjects are just too big to cover in the scope of this write-up. We looked first at the venture, where we saw how information solutions can supply a data-oriented encapsulation of data as solutions in enterprise IT setups. We useful content analyzed ideas, issues, as well as example products connected to service-enabling single data sources along with pertaining to the creation of solutions that give an incorporated, service-oriented sight of data attracted from numerous venture data sources. As the latter mature, we anticipate to see a convergence of whatever that we have checked out, as it promises that abundant data solutionsof the future will certainly frequently be fronting information residing in several information sources in the cloud. To finish up, we quickly list a handful of emerging trends that can possibly route future data services research study as well as growth. We chose this list, which is necessarily incomplete, based on the evolution of data solutions we have actually seen while gradually authoring this record over both ins 2014. Once again, while data solutions were at first developed to address troubles in the enterprise globe, the cloud is now making information services easily accessible to a much more comprehensive variety of customers; new problems will certainly occur consequently. More job is needed below to deal with more comprehensive classes of questions. Information service question optimization. In the instance of incorporated information solutions with a functional external version, one might think of specifying a collection of semantic equivalence regulations that would allow a query cpu to replace a data solution call used in an inquiry for another service contact order to optimize the query execution time, hence making it possible for semantic information service optimization. Current work has studied just how designs consisting of such large collections of functions, where the function bodies are defined by XPath inquiries, can be compactly defined using a grammar-like formalism as well as just how inquiries over the outcome schema of such the original source a service can be addressed making use of the version. Extra work is required here to expand the formalism and also the question answering formulas to larger classes of questions and to support features that carry out updates.

Report this wiki page